Moment journalist appears to be kidnapped in Baghdad caught on CCTV | News – UK Times

CCTV appears to show the moment US journalist Shelly Kittleson was kidnapped in Baghdad on Tuesday, 31 March.

Video obtained by the Associated Press shows what seems to be the moment the freelance reporter, who has worked for years in Iraq and Syria, went missing.

Two men approach a person standing on a street corner and usher them into the back of a car. There appears to be a brief struggle to shut the vehicle door before the men get into it, and it drives away.

Ms Kittleson remains missing as of Wednesday. US and Iraqi officials said she had been warned of threats against her.

Hussein Alawi, an adviser to Iraqi Prime Minister Mohammed Shia al-Sudani, said that one suspect believed to be involved in the kidnapping plot has been arrested and is being interrogated.
